Davis v. Commissioner of Social Security

Filing 15

ORDER RE: JOINT STIPULATION TO DISMISS CASE signed by Magistrate Judge Kendall J. Newman on 6/25/2015 ORDERING that this entire action is DISMISSED without prejudice pursuant to Fed. R. Civ. P. 41(a)(1)(A)(ii). Each party has agreed to bear its own attorney's fees and costs. The Clerk of Court shall VACATE all dates and close this case. CASE CLOSED. (Zignago, K.)
